How they compare
Maldives currently reports 8,162 number against 7,400 number in Vanuatu, a difference of 762 number.
That makes Maldives's figure about 1.1 times Vanuatu's.
Across all 11 years both countries report, Maldives has been ahead every year.
Maldives ranks 162nd and Vanuatu ranks 163rd of 194 countries.
Maldives has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Maldives | Vanuatu |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 7,471 number | 3,374 number | 4,097 number | Maldives |
| 2000s | 12,680 number | 4,863 number | 7,817 number | Maldives |
| 2010s | 10,258 number | 7,251 number | 3,007 number | Maldives |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
